Hello people, glad to be joining your site and hopefully soon your community in Malta too!

To cut a long story short, I'm going to be coming over for about 3-5 months at first with a view to something more permanent in the long term. So I'll be renting initially - not a problem. Just one thing I'd like opinions on: landlord attitudes to installing my own tv system (as I will most likely want to get my own satellite tv sorted - it seems like this dreambox thingy may be the answer).

What do we think? I guess if the flat already has a system with a dish, then all I need to do is get a box set-up to work with it. However, this might mean repositioning the dish. Do you think I'll have problems getting a landlord to agree to this?

I'd imagine the alternative would be to rent a place with no satellite already installed, and put the whole thing in myself but that might require drilling etc which the landlord is even less likely to be keen on.

Hi Jim, and welcome to the forum. With tens of thousands of empty properties, you will find at least some landlords open to most reasonable suggestions for a long term rental, but I doubt 3-5 month lease will get you far in such negotiations.

An issue with many apartments is limited roof access - something to bear in mind
